May 22, 2022 · Alberto Cartuccia Cingolani is a five-year-old Italian pianist who only started learning how to play the piano in 2020. Recently, he performed in a music competition, and his incredible rendition of Mozart's Piano Sonata No. 16 in C major wowed the audience. A video of his performance was shared online, and it has since garnered over 5 million ...

The piano first known as the pianoforte evolved from the harpsichord around 1700 to 1720, by Italian inventor Bartolomeo Cristofori. Harpsichord manufacturers wanted to make an instrument with a better dynamic response than the harpsichord. In 1991 the pianist went on to study at Berklee School of Music in Boston after having been awarded a scholarship.Antonio Pompa-Baldi is an Italian pianist. He won the Cleveland International Piano Competition in 1999, and embarked on a career that continues to extend across five continents. A top prize winner at the 1998 Marguerite Long Competition in Paris, France, he also won a silver medal at the 2001 Van Cliburn International Piano Competition.
